## v4.2.0 — Heads up, plugin folks

We renamed `dispatch.greedy_mode` to `dispatch.heuristic_profile` in the Routabee driver-assignment engine. Old configs still work until v5, but you'll get a deprecation warning in logs. The new name reflects that we now support multiple heuristics, not just greedy-nearest. Update your plugin manifests when convenient. To test against the staging dispatcher, your env file needs the shared token on the next line.

secret setting of tajof-bahif: COURIER_KEY3=65d

Subject: Dispatch heuristic — new owner

Hey,

Quick heads-up before you review PR batch 14: the driver-assignment heuristic in Routewren is changing hands. I'm rotating off to the Pellum billing work, so any scoring-weight questions shouldn't come to me anymore. Same review bar as before, just a new gatekeeper. Going forward, all heuristic changes are signed off by:

signatory, hahop-kajeg: Giliel Caswyn

**Q: Why do exported reports from Ledgerlark show times shifted by a few hours?**

Short version: exports render in the workspace timezone, not the viewer's. If a customer in Port Averly sees UTC stamps, their workspace default was never set. Flip it in admin settings and re-export — no data is wrong, just the display. If the timezone service itself is down, restart it from the recovery console, which asks for the passphrase below:

strongbox words: holax-rusax-jorath-aldeth

## Building Access — Spares Room (Hullbrook Annex)

Contractors: the spare hardware room is down the east corridor on the ground floor, third door on the left. Sign in at the front desk first and grab a visitor lanyard. Anything you take out, jot it in the blue logbook — yes, even the little stuff. The door self-locks, so don't wedge it. To get in, punch in the code below.

staff pass of hagug-taguf = bdg-HJ-9